Germany’s energy sector faces new challenges and opportunities as recent political shifts reshape the country’s energy transition plans. Grid modernisation, cost allocation, and regulatory changes are transforming how the energy market operates. Arndt will provide expert analysis on how political developments are influencing Germany’s energy policy and market dynamics. This focused session will cover essential topics including:
- Latest trends in power consumptions and the situation in German industry
- Evolving grid costs and structures
- Challenges for policy makers
- Drivers for power prices, price volatility, and flexibility
- Consequences for renewable investments
